INOD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

77 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Innodata (INOD)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$72.6M — down 12% from $82.9M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 14 funds closed out of INOD and 12 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 19 trimmed existing stakes and 32 added.

The largest buyer was Next Century Growth Investors, adding an estimated $3.24M. The largest seller was G2 Investment Partners Management, cutting an estimated $6.43M.
